Did I send that to you? I just can't remember. And now to James Jones. He owned the property upon which lies the Jones/Young/Blitch cemetery in Bulloch County. Seems like perhaps one of his sons, or perhaps, himself, deeded it with Nevils Church. I need some clarification here, if anyone wants to step in. It's just been so long since we discussed it. James Jones was one of the sons of Francis Jones [Francis Jones died in 1774 and his will is online at the GA Sec of State's website] James Jones died in 1824, and was married to Elizabeth 'Betsy' Mills, daughter of Thomas Mills and _____ Their daughter, Lavinia, married James Young. And then James and Lavinia's daughter, Mary Ann Young, married William Michael Henderson, my gggg grandfather.
